Jason was tragically killed while cycling on the A82 near Fort William on 15th January. His death marks the untimely end of a brilliant cycling career.

Bio

Born in Lochgilphead, Argyll and Bute, MacIntyre moved to Fort William when he was ten years old. He started cycling at the relatively late age of 18, and won the Tour of the North in Northern Ireland at the age of 23. He represented Scotland at the 2002 Commonwealth Games in Manchester. He was the first Scot to win the British Circuit race time trial championship, in 2006, and won the British 25-mile time trial twice, in 2006 and 2007
